RIM launches BlackBerry Torch 9860

Research In Motion (RIM), the makers of the popular BlackBerry smartphones, on Wednesday launched a high-end model, BlackBerry Torch 9860 smartphone, priced at Rs 28,490, featuring the new BlackBerry 7 operating system.

"The BlackBerry Torch 9860 features many new enhancements, including the next generation BlackBerry 7 operating system and we think customers will be particularly thrilled by its faster performance," Frenny Bawa, managing director, RIM India said.

With a 1 GHz central processing unit and a 3.7-inch display, the all-touch BlackBerry Torch 9860 is optimised for displaying Web

pages, photos and videos, as well as delivering powerful gaming experience. It also delivers real-time communications and collaboration experience, besides high definition video recording, the company said.

The BlackBerry Torch 9860 runs on the new BlackBerry 7 operating system, which features the next generation BlackBerry browser, voice-activated searches and has the ability to manage personal content separately from corporate content, as well as additional personal and productivity applications out-of-the-box.

The next generation browser combines the performance of the WebKit browser engine together with BlackBerry Torch 9860's hardware enhancements to deliver 40 per cent faster browsing results than earlier models.
